What is the Theory of Evolution (Evolutionary Theory)?
Evolution is the scientific explanation of the way living things change over time. It is based on few well-established facts: that many more offspring are born than can survive, that individuals differ in their physical characteristics, and that they can pass on traits to future generations. These observations are supported by the increasing body of evidence from molecular biology, palaeontology, functional morphology, climatology and geology.
Charles Darwin and Alfred Russel Wallace independently developed the theory of evolution through selection in the mid-19th Century as a reason why organisms are adapted their physical and biologic environments. It is the most widely accepted and tested theory in science. Its predictions were proved by the fact that for instance, more complex organisms have less genetic mutations. The more successful an organism gets in terms of surviving and reproducing, the more likely it will transfer its genes to future generations.
Some people are against evolution because they believe it implies that there is no purpose to life. Many scientists who are religious such as the Cambridge palaeontologist Simon Conway Morris (BioLogos, 2014) believe that evolution is compatible with faith in God and can even be enhanced by it.
In reality, a large number of highly skilled evolutionary biologists, some of who are revered evangelical Christian leaders, have been involved in the creation and testing of the theory of evolution. Many of them have contributed to the understanding of a broad range of phenomena, such as phylogenetics, genomics and the formation and function of fossils.
The word "theory" is sometimes used incorrectly to mean a speculation or guess, when in fact it is a scientific hypothesis that has been thoroughly tested and refined over time. Scientists test hypotheses through repeating the experiments or observations that led them to them. Thus the theory of evolution theory has been repeatedly proven, as well as the related theories of Copernican theory, atomic theory, and germ theory.

What is the Evidence of Evolution?
In the decades since Darwin's time, scientists have gathered evidence that supports Darwin's theory of evolution. The evidence comes from fossils that show the evolution of organisms over time. Other evidence is found in the similarities between living organisms embryology, biogeography, genetics and comparative anatomy.
The most important proof of evolution is in the evolutionary tree, which shows how different species are related. Another source of evidence is homologous structures, which have similar structures in different species but have distinct functions like the wings of birds and bats. Evolution is also evident in the fact that various species adapt and evolve to similar environments. For example, arctic-foxes and Ptarmigans sport white fur coats that blend into the snow and ice. This is a form of convergent evolutionary process which suggests the species shared common ancestors.
Another evidence point is the existence of vestigial structures. These are unusable organs that may serve a purpose in the distant ancestors. For instance the human appendix may be an oblique reminder of an organ that served to digest food. Natural selection causes these structures to shrink as they cease to be used.
